About Westmoreland Cleanways and Recycling
Westmoreland Cleanways and Recycling Center operates as the primary recycling facility serving Greensburg and the surrounding Westmoreland County communities. The center maintains a 4.9-star rating from 99 reviews, reflecting consistent customer satisfaction with their drop-off services. Residents from nearby municipalities including Latrobe, Jeannette, and New Stanton rely on this facility for responsible material disposal. The center functions as a community resource managed by a board and dedicated staff, providing educational programs on environmental stewardship alongside their core recycling operations.
What distinguishes Westmoreland Cleanways is their commitment to handling materials that standard curbside programs cannot accept. The facility accepts electronics including televisions and computers, styrofoam packaging, household hazardous waste, and fluorescent bulbs. They offer a drive-through unloading service where staff assists with unloading directly from vehicles. The center provides educational programming through their Speakers Bureau, backyard composting workshops, and vermicomposting resources. A notable convenience is their Christmas tree recycling program and their commercial recycling services for businesses seeking sustainable waste solutions.

Services
Electronics Recycling
Accepts televisions, computers, and electronic waste including items with broken screens for proper disposal.
Household Hazardous Waste Drop-off
Proper disposal service for fluorescent bulbs, paints, batteries, and other hazardous household materials.
Styrofoam Recycling
Accepts styrofoam packaging that standard curbside recycling programs do not handle.
Tire Recycling
Accepts tires with a fee that is competitive with or lower than commercial tire shop charges.
Drive-Through Unloading Assistance
Staff assists customers by removing items directly from vehicles without customers needing to lift.
Commercial Recycling Services
Waste management solutions for businesses seeking sustainable recycling options.
Educational Programs
Backyard composting workshops, vermicomposting guidance, and a Speakers Bureau for community groups.
Christmas Tree Recycling
Annual program for disposing of holiday trees in an environmentally responsible manner.
